PUBLIC ADVISORY:

As a proactive measure to safeguard the health and safety of our cadets and the general public from the Novel Corona Virus, the Philippine Military Academy, in coordination with the Baguio local government and health authorities, will be temporarily closed to visitors until further notice. The cadets' parents and relatives may visit the cadets with the supervision of the PMA health practitioners.

Kennon Road will be open to Baguio bound vehicles (going up) starting Friday (January 10, 2020) at 6 AM to Monday (January 13, 2020) at 6PM, and every weekend thereafter until further notice.

Reminders:
•Owners with vehicles weighing more than 5 tons should take the Marcos Highway or Asin-Nangalisan-San Pascual-Rizal-Anduyan Road.
•Motorists are further advised to take precautionary measures and observe the 20 KPH speed limit while traversing the road line and to stay on the right lane
• In case of inclement weather and/or sudden occurrence of localized thunderstorm where landslide is imminent in the area, Kennon Road will be immediately closed upon the recommendation of the Kennon Road Task Group.



(Source: DPWH-CAR)

City launches Chinese Spring Festival on January 13

The city government and the Baguio Filipino-Chinese community will formally launch the Summer Capital’s Spring Festival Celebration and Chinese Lunar New Year 2020 on January 13 starting eight in the morning during flag-raising rites at the City Hall grounds.

The event’s secretariat head Pepito Avena said the program will include messages from Mayor Benjamin Magalong, Rep Mark Go, festival chairman Peter Ng and adviser Kane Chanbonpin.

Filipino-Chinese community officer Chino Chow will explain the significance of 2020 as the Year of the Rat.

A traditional Lion Dance by the Bell Church athletic group will be presented during the program including the unveiling of the celebration’s calendar of activities led by local officials, Filipino-Chinese community officers and other guests.

The activities include a media fellowship night on January 16, 6:30 pm, at Hotel Supreme; barangay gift-sharing at a still undisclosed venue on January 21 at 2:30 pm; New Year celebration of Bell Church and gift-giving program on January 25, 1 pm, at Bell Church grounds.

Avena said the Grand Colorful Parade is on January 27 with assembly time at 1 pm, Upper Session Road while the parade will start at 2:30 pm traversing the city’s main thoroughfares and end at the Melvin Jones Grandstand at Burnham Park.

Capping the celebration is a dinner awards and fellowship night starting seven in the evening at Hotel Supreme.

The city council passed ordinance number 18, series of 1999, “officially recognizing the annual observance and celebration of the Chinese New Year in the City of Baguio and making it a policy of the city government to support it by coordinating with and assisting the private sector responsible for the planning, formulation and implementation of the programs and activities thereof”.-gaby keith
